A curated collection of instruments and components designed for measuring and monitoring pressure in hydraulic systems. It typically comprises a pressure indicating device, adapters for connection to the hydraulic system, and often, a protective case for storage and transport. As an example, such an apparatus might include a dial-type indicator, various thread fittings to accommodate different system ports, and a hard-shell container to safeguard the instrument from damage.

The utility of these assemblies stems from their role in ensuring the safe and efficient operation of hydraulic machinery. Accurate pressure readings are critical for diagnosing system malfunctions, preventing over-pressurization, and optimizing performance. Historically, the ability to precisely measure pressure has been fundamental to the development and refinement of hydraulic technology, enabling engineers to design and maintain increasingly complex and powerful systems.

A compact, electrically powered device designed to compress air to substantial pressures using a 12-volt direct current power source. These devices commonly feature a small motor driving a piston or diaphragm mechanism to achieve the desired compression. An application example involves inflating tires of vehicles when a traditional compressor is unavailable or impractical due to size or power constraints.

Such equipment provides portable inflation capabilities, offering convenience and utility in various scenarios. Its ability to operate from a standard vehicle’s electrical system eliminates the need for access to mains power, thereby broadening its operational scope. Originally developed for simpler inflation tasks, advancements in motor technology and compression methods have expanded its utility to applications requiring higher pressures and faster inflation times.

The optimal period for cleaning a concrete surface with a high-pressure water spray is characterized by specific environmental conditions. This period typically involves consideration of weather patterns, temperature ranges, and the presence of direct sunlight. For example, a dry day with moderate cloud cover and temperatures between 50 and 80 degrees Fahrenheit is generally considered ideal for this type of cleaning process.

Selecting a suitable time for this maintenance task is vital for several reasons. Proper timing can contribute to the effectiveness of the cleaning process, minimizing the potential for rapid drying that can lead to streaking or uneven results. Furthermore, appropriate weather conditions enhance safety by reducing the risk of slips and falls. Historically, property owners have relied on seasonal shifts to dictate when to perform exterior cleaning tasks, understanding that certain times of the year offer more favorable conditions.

A collection of replacement parts designed to restore a high-pressure cleaning device’s fluid displacement mechanism to its optimal working condition. These kits typically include seals, O-rings, valves, and pistons, components prone to wear and tear from the constant pressure and movement within the device. For example, if a pressure washer exhibits reduced output pressure or leaks, a likely cause is the degradation of these internal parts, necessitating their replacement via such a kit.

Using these restoration component sets offers several advantages over replacing the entire device. It is often more cost-effective, extending the life of the existing equipment and reducing electronic waste. Historically, maintaining these devices involved sourcing individual components, a time-consuming and often challenging process. These readily available sets simplify the maintenance process and ensure that compatible parts are used, improving the likelihood of a successful repair.

This component is a safety device designed to regulate and safeguard systems from exceeding predetermined pressure thresholds. Serving as a crucial element in numerous pneumatic applications, it operates by automatically releasing excess pressure when the system reaches a critical point, thereby preventing potential damage to equipment and ensuring operational safety. A typical application involves compressed air systems where fluctuations in pressure can occur due to various factors, such as compressor malfunction or sudden changes in demand.

The significance of such a device lies in its ability to maintain operational integrity and prevent costly repairs or downtime. By mitigating the risks associated with over-pressurization, it contributes to a safer working environment and extends the lifespan of connected equipment. Historically, rudimentary forms of pressure relief mechanisms existed; however, modern iterations incorporate advanced materials and designs to provide precise and reliable performance. These advancements have led to increased efficiency and reduced maintenance requirements across diverse industrial sectors.

The practice of using compressed air to evacuate water from recreational vehicle plumbing systems is a common winterization technique. This procedure involves connecting an air compressor to the RV’s water inlet and forcing air through the pipes to displace any remaining water. Failure to remove water can result in frozen pipes during cold weather, leading to cracks, leaks, and costly repairs.

Effectively removing water from the RV’s plumbing safeguards against freeze damage. Historically, RV owners relied on antifreeze alone, but using compressed air offers a less wasteful and environmentally friendly alternative, reducing the amount of chemical antifreeze required. Additionally, this method can reach areas of the plumbing system that antifreeze might not fully saturate, providing enhanced protection.

The specified level of hydrostatic force applied to fire hoses during assessment is a critical measurement. This procedure verifies the hose’s structural integrity and its capacity to withstand the rigorous demands of firefighting operations. For example, a hose rated for 300 psi service pressure may be subjected to a higher hydrostatic evaluation to confirm its safety margin.

Maintaining this specified pressure during evaluation is essential for ensuring firefighter safety and operational effectiveness. Historically, failures during firefighting have highlighted the need for regular and thorough evaluation to prevent catastrophic hose rupture. The practice also provides assurance that equipment is ready for emergency scenarios, reducing the risk of water supply disruption.
